What Trojan.Generic.23057691 virus can do?

  • Reads data out of its own binary image
  • A process created a hidden window
  • Unconventionial language used in binary resources: Russian
  • Uses Windows utilities for basic functionality
  • Creates or sets a registry key to a long series of bytes, possibly to store a binary or malware config
  • Installs itself for autorun at Windows startup
  • Network activity detected but not expressed in API logs
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
